This series comprises 6 workshops, covering the fundamentals of the human-centered design process from beginning to end.
About this Event

This series comprises six workshops, each lasting two hours, and covers the fundamentals of the human-centered design process from beginning to end. Whether you’re looking to overhaul an existing project or start something new, this series will guide you in iterating or refining your concepts and creative ideas. These workshops can be purchased individually or as a complete package.


Wednesday October 9th 7 PM - 9 PM

Cost: $85.00

Introduction to Design Thinking and Ideation: This workshop introduces participants to the design thinking process and focuses on ideation techniques to generate creative solutions. Participants will learn about brainstorming methods, mind mapping, and other ideation techniques. They will also have the opportunity to apply these techniques in group activities and work on a personal project. Prior to the workshop, participants will receive preparatory materials including articles and videos on the basics of design thinking. After the workshop, a recap email will be sent with key takeaways, additional resources for further learning, and a feedback survey.


Wednesday October 30th 7 PM - 9 PM

Cost: $85.00

User Research and Insights: This workshop focuses on the importance of user research in the design process. Participants will learn how to conduct user research, analyze data, and derive insights that can inform the design process.


Wednesday November 20th 7 PM - 9 PM

Cost: $85.00

User Journey Mapping: This workshop focuses on user journey mapping as a tool to understand and improve the user experience. Participants will learn how to create user journey maps based on user research and insights.


Wednesday December 11th, 7 PM - 9 PM

Cost: $85.00

Prototyping and Iteration: This workshop focuses on the prototyping phase of the design process, teaching participants how to create and iterate on prototypes.


Wednesday January 22nd, 7 PM - 9 PM

Cost: $85.00

Design Presentation and Storytelling: This workshop helps participants develop skills in presenting their design ideas and how to tell compelling stories about their work.


Wednesday February 12th, 7 PM - 9 PM

Cost: $85.00

Design Evaluation and Feedback: This workshop recognizes the crucial role of feedback in the design process, participants will learn the art of giving and receiving both positive and constructive feedback.

As the final session of the workshop series, for those who have attended multiple sessions this will also serve as an opportunity to showcase work.
